Hungarian Police Capture Nazi Who Planned Destruction of Budapest Ghetto in 1945

December 28, 1948

The Hungarian police have apprehended Vilmos Lucska, former Nazi leader of the Budapest ghetto, who in 1945 was prepared to demolish the ghetto by fire and explosives.

Lucska’s plan, which was to have been carried out in January 1945, was foiled by the action of a number of policemen who opposed the persecution of Jews, and the rapid advance of the Red Army.
